THORBURN

Neil Patrick

July 14, 1956 - June 19, 2014

It is with heavy hearts that we announce the sudden passing of Neil Thorburn. Neil left this life too soon at the age of 57. Neil was born and raised in Abbey, Saskatchewan, son of John and Elda Thorburn. He spent his childhood and youth on the farm with his six brothers and two sisters. On the farm, Neil grew to be a hard worker at a very young age, a quality that he never lost and for which he was always admired throughout his life. Neil demonstrated his strong independence early in his life by entering the work force, first with CP Rail and later in the oil fields. Neil spent a few years working overseas in the oil industry where he enjoyed travelling throughout Europe. When he returned to Canada, Neil made his life in Alberta. Neil's greatest joy was his wife, Ellaine, who predeceased him in 2011. He loved children and both spoiled and teased them. He derived great pleasure from being outdoors and loved working in his yard and garden. Neil had a huge heart and will always be remembered for his willingness to help others.
